Ca. AD 1200 - 1300. An iron long sword with a long, double-edged blade tapering to a sharp point, both faces with a fuller running for approximately three-quarters of the length and inlaid in gold with three cross motifs on each side. The crossguard of flattened rectangular section. The tang tapers to a mushroom pommel. For similar see: The Metropolitan Museum of Art, Object Number: 07.53.2. Size: 935mm x 185mm; Weight: 1.47kg Provenance: Private London collection; previously acquired in Austria in the early 2000s; formerly in 1990s Austrian collection of Peter Ing Till.
